My inside sources tell me that CLASS features will not appear in Pac*Bell territory until at least last quarter 1990 or maybe first quarter 1991. In any event, you can be assured that the features will appear in southern California long before they are offered elsewhere in the state. I don't expect to see any of it here for a few more years. > The last I heard on the subject here on c.d.t, Pac*Bell was waiting > for constitutionality issues to be resolved elsewhere before bringing > CLI into California. They are trying to get the issues resolved with the CPUC and the courts and civil liberties organizations before they actually make the offerings. John Higdon | P. O.
